The pressure within a person's eye, known as intraocular pressure, is a critical measure in the assessment of eye health, particularly in the detection of conditions such as glaucoma. Normally, intraocular pressure ranges from 12.0 to 24.0 mm Hg. In the scenario presented, the client's right eye shows a pressure of 12 mm Hg, and the left eye shows a pressure of 19 mm Hg.
Given the established range for normal intraocular pressure, we can determine that the right eye's pressure is at the lower end of the normal range and the left eye's pressure, while higher, is still within the normal limits.
